> A very nice bit of work, my only questions is if you ever feel motivated
> to repeat this test, it would be fun to do it with ext3 (or ext4) using
> the stride= parameter. I did limited testing and it really seemed to
> help, but nothing remotely as format as your test.
>

Speaking about which, it would probably be good to adjust a little how
the filesystem is created and mounted (both in xfs and ext3/4 cases).
E.g. lazy-count=1 is still not the default last time I checked mkfs.xfs.
And even ext4.txt from kernel documentation recommends mounting it with
data=writeback,nobh when doing comparison with metadata journaling
filesystems (the same would go for ext3).

Along with different journal sizes, keeping an eye on stripe &
stripe-width, and other settings that might be of interest.
